The numbers
Turkey welcomed over 1.2 million medical tourists in 2025, with Istanbul accounting for 60% of procedures. The country ranks 3rd globally in medical tourism volume after Thailand and Malaysia.
Quality you can verify
Istanbul has 40+ JCI-accredited hospitals — more than any city in Europe. JCI (Joint Commission International) is the gold standard in hospital accreditation, and it's independently audited, not self-certified.
The price advantage
- Hair transplant: $1,500–3,500 vs $8,000–15,000 in the US
- Dental implants: $300–500 vs $1,500–3,000 per implant
- Rhinoplasty: $2,500–4,500 vs $10,000–20,000
- Gastric sleeve: $3,500–5,500 vs $15,000–25,000
